“Do not fear those who kill the body but cannot kill the soul; rather fear him who can destroy both soul and body in hell. Are not two sparrows sold for a penny? And not one of them will fall to the ground without your Father’s will. But even the hairs of your head are all numbered.” Matthew 10:28 – 30
“So long as we are hated, we are worth troubling about. The church that would give only a moral tone to secular movements can die of its own inanition. If the pagan forces of the world left us untouched, if they did not calumniate (defame) us, seek to destroy us, set up rival claimants to the soul, it would mean that we would have lost our influence, that our touch was gone, our stars did no longer shine.” Fulton J. Sheen (1895 – 1979) “For All The Saints” volume IV (p. 27-27)
Fulton J. Sheen – Venerable Fulton John Sheen (born Peter John Sheen, May 8, 1895 – December 9, 1979) was an American bishop (later archbishop) of the Roman Catholic Church known for his preaching and especially his work on television and radio. “So long as we are hated, we are worth troubling about.” Fulton Sheen goes on to say “The Church can still make the evil forces of the world angry.” One way that we know that we are making a difference in spreading the Gospel of Jesus is how much evil tries to slow us down if not try to entirely knock us off course. Jesus is teaching his disciples the fact that being people of “the way” is not going to be easy sailing. And yet, the Father does not forsake us or forget about us. Now that does not mean that in the midst of the storms of our lives we may feel as if we are sailing all alone. But Christ is always with us – and when evil forces step forward to try to sink us, we have the pleasure of knowing that Christ has won the battle already.
